CRM系统:Web Services 技术在无线CRM 系统中的应用
Web Services 技术在无线CRM 系统中的应用
文/ 章洁
【摘要】Web Services 技术是独立于平台、组建模型和编程语言的应用程序通信标准, 将Web Services 技术
运用于无线CRM 系统之中, 能更好地实现CRM 系统内部的集成以及CRM 系统与ERP 、SCM 等系统的集
成, 更好地利用现有的服务资源, 降低企业的投资成本. 本文阐述了将Web Services 技术运用于无线CRM 系
统的方案。
【关键词】Web Services XML 无线CRM
1 Web Services 概述
Web Services 是一种部署在Web 上的对象/ 组件, 它的主要目标
是在现有的各种异构平台的基础上构筑一个通用的与平台和语言
无关的技术层, 各种不同平台上的应用依靠这个技术层就可以实现
彼此的连接和集成. 它具备以下特征: (a)完好的封装性, 对于用户而
言, 仅能看到该对象提供的功能列表; (b) 松散的耦合性, 只要Web
Services 的调用界面不变, 任何Web Services 的实现对调用者来说都
是透明的, 与Web Services 是用J2EE 还是用.NET 来实现的无关; (c)
高度的可集成性, 由于Web Services 采用标准的协议作为组件界面
描述和协同描述的规范, 完全屏蔽了不同软件平台的差异, 因此无
论是CORBA、COM 还是EJB. 无论是基于PC 机的Windows 、Linux, 还
是基于移动设备的Palm OS、Windows CE 都可以通过这一标准的协
议进行互操作, 实现了最高的集成性。
由于Web Services 能对信息、行为、数据等的表现以及商务流
程进行统一封装, 而不必考虑应用所在环境使用的是何种系统和设
备, 因此, Web Services 的使用将改变企业目前的应用开发模式, 减
少应用部署的费用.
目前, 国外对成功运用Web Services 技术的企业已有报道, 绝
大多数世界500 强的跨国公司和有关政府部门也已经开始采用此项
技术; 但在我国, Web Services 技术仍处于初级阶段, Web Services 的
实际应用还很少.
2 基于Web Services 的无线CRM 分析
2.1 集成优势
将Web Services 应用于无线CRM 可大幅度降低集成的难度,
减少集成的费用.
( 1 ) 与ERP( 企业资源计划)、SCM( 供应链管理) 等系统的集成.
CRM 和ERP、SCM 是一家企业密不可分的3 个IT 系统.CRM 与SCM
之间是相互依赖相互影响的。因此CRM 系统只有与SCM、ERP 集成
才能真正提高企业的竞争力, 为企业创造更多的利润.
使用Web Services 可以把原先需要在外部实现的EAI (企业应
用集成)的部分功能移植到CRM 内部. 企业只要把系统模块的功能
组件化, 将商务逻辑“暴露”出来使之成为Web Services , 就可以让
ERP、SCM 等相关系统任意地调用这些商务逻辑, 而不必考虑系统模
块的运行平台和系统的开发语言, 任何信息都可以方便地在相关系
统之间传递, 发挥系统的最大潜力
( 2 ) 内部各模块的集成.CRM 系统要求内部的销售模块、市场
模块、客户服务模块之间能够很容易地相互调用, 使各相关部门能
够协同工作, 提高各部门的效率和企业的整体竞争力. 企业有时会购
买单个模块, 分步骤实现CRM 系统, 每个模块的开发商可能会使用
不同的开发工具, 使用Web Services 可以很容易地实现模块之间的
相互调用, 架构灵活的CRM 系统
( 3 ) 与网络上提供的服务的集成. 无线CRM 系统有时需应用一
些技术性比较强的服务, 如全球移动定位服务和短信服务, 以更深
入地了解用户的需求, 为用户提供更好的服务, 这些专门的服务应
用广泛, 但对一个企业来说单独开发的成本过高, 这时就可以利用
网络上提供的已开发成型的Web Services 以降低开发成本, 提高投
资效益.
2.2 部署优势
移动设备的类型很多, 如手机、PDA、手提电脑等, 各种设备浏览
器的屏幕大小、网络传输速度、支持的开发平台和网络传输协议都
有各自的特点, 不可能设计出一种能同时支持所有移动设备的无线
CRM 系统, 而针对每一种设备设计完全独立的CRM 系统是很不经
济的.Web Services 是一种一旦被部署到Internet 中, 便可在各处调用
的新型组件, 通过使用Web Services 的封装业务逻辑, 就可针对各种
不同的设备设计各自的界面代码, 显著降低了无线应用开发的代
价, 并能有针对性地完成对各种移动设备的支持. 界面设计人员不必
与多种开发平台进行交互, 只需要与Web Services 进行交互即可. 采
用Web Services 后, 系统在升级和维护时只要有针对性地修改某一
特定的Web Services 即可. 随着新的Web Services 技术( 如WSDL /
UDDI /WSFL)的广泛应用, Web Services 在运行时便可进行动态装配.
3 . 基于Web Services 的无线CRM 系统运行
公司销售管理人员通过调用短信服务向移动销售人员发送一天
的日程安排, 移动销售人员接收到短信后根据公司给出的日程安排
访问客户. 在访问客户之前, 先调用客户服务获得该客户的资料; 在
与客户面谈时, 根据客户的需要调用ERP 系统的产品服务给出最新
的产品信息, 如客户满意, 则直接通过公司的无线网络调用订单
CRM 系统自动调用ERP 系统中的生产服务, 安排产品的生产; 生产
完成后调用SCM 系统的配送服务将产品交给客户; 最后由客户调用
系统的支付服务进行付款. 在上述销售过程中, 销售管理人员通过调
用全球定位服务实时跟踪销售人员的行动, 掌握销售人员完成任务
的情况; 并在生产过程中, 每过一个阶段都以短信方式向客户汇报
订单的执行情况.
参考文献
[1]马凌, 陈洪亮Web Services 技术在企业信息集成中的应用[J]. 微型
电脑应用, 2004
[2] 梁俊斌, 苏德富. 开发基于Web Services 的多层分布式数据库[J].
微机发展, 2004
( 作者单位系新余高等专科学校计算机系
华东师范大学软件学院)
强力推荐:
天柏客户关系管理系统
天柏客户关系管理系统(CRM)是一款集专业性、实用性、易用性为一体的纯B/S架构的CRM系统,它基于以客户为中心的协同管理思想和营销理念,围绕客户生命周期的整个过程,针对不同价值的客户实施以客户满意为目标的营销策略,通过企业级协同,有效的“发现、保持和留住客户”,从而达到留住客户、提高销售,实现企业利润最大化的目的。通过对客户进行7P的深入分析,即客户概况分析(Profiling)、客户忠诚度分析(Persistency)、客户利润分析(Profitability)、客户性能分析(Performance)、客户未来分析(Prospecting)、客户产品分析(Product)、客户促销分析(Promotion)以及改善与管理企业销售、营销、客户服务和支持等与客户关系有关的业务流程并提高各个环节的自动化程度,从而帮助企业达到缩短销售周期、降低销售成本、扩大销售量、增加收入与盈利、抢占更多市场份额、寻求新的市场机会和销售渠道,最终从根本上提升企业的核心竞争力,使得企业在当前激烈的竞争环境中立于不败之地。
关键词:CRM,CRM系统,CRM软件,客户关系管理,客户管理软件,客户管理系统,客户关系管理软件,客户关系管理系统